Consignment Terms for Items Sold
- Commission: In the event of a Sale of Property, Canary will pay to the Consignor the following: 70% of the net selling price (excluding tax, packaging and shipping).
- Payment: Payments will be available to the Consignor, upon request, within the month following the sale. Therefore, if you sell a piece of jewelry in the month of April, you are eligible for payment in the month of May.
Unsold Consigned Items
- The onus is on the Consignor to follow up on any unsold Consigned Item/s within 12 months of their site posted date.
- In the event that any of the consigned item/s are not sold within one (1) year from the Effective Date, the Consignor shall indicate one of the following elections:
1. the return of the consigned item/s to the Consignor along with their payment of an administration fee of $99.00/item to be borne by the Consignor; This fee covers Canary’s costs to professionally photograph, post, insure and promote the jewelry; it is an actual representation to represent and return ship.
2. Donate items to Gems for Gems “Christmas Jewelry Drive” which donates gently used jewelry to women residing in shelters over the Christmas season.
